## Market Summary

## Global Pellicle Market Overview

The Pellicle Market Size was estimated at 1.61 (USD Billion) in 2024. The Pellicle Market Industry is expected to grow from 1.71(USD Billion) in 2025 to 3.02 (USD Billion) by 2034. The Pellicle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 6.5% during the forecast period (2025 - 2034).

## **Pellicle Market Drivers**

### Rising Demand in the Semiconductor Industry

The Pellicle Market Industry is experiencing significant growth fueled by the increasing demand for semiconductors. As industries such as consumer electronics, automotive, and telecommunications continue to advance and integrate more electronic components, the need for precise and reliable semiconductor manufacturing processes has become paramount. Pellicles play a crucial role in photolithography, a process essential for semiconductor fabrication.As the complexity of chips increases and the demand for smaller, more efficient devices grows, manufacturers are seeking advanced solutions that pellicles provide to protect photoresists from contaminants during the exposure process.

Their advancement in materials and designs aligns with the trends in semiconductor technology, including Miniaturization, 3D integration, and extreme ultraviolet (EUV) lithography. With the global semiconductors market projected to grow substantially, the demand for high-quality pellicles is set to escalate, driving further developments and innovations in pellicle technology.Companies are investing in research and development to enhance pellicle performance, which includes improving temperature stability chemical resistance, and reducing defects in the manufacturing process. This ongoing evolution and adjustment to meet the semiconductor industry's needs are leading to a robust growth trajectory for the Pellicle Market.

### **Pellicle Market Type Insights  **

The Pellicle Market is comprised of various types, which significantly contribute to its overall growth trajectory. In 2023, the market was valued at 1.42 USD Billion and is projected to expand, reaching an estimated 2.5 USD Billion by 2032. The growth is motivated primarily by advancements in the semiconductor and microelectronics sectors, leveraging the efficacy of pellicles in photolithography processes.

Among these types, Silicon Pellicles dominate the market, valued at 0.65 USD Billion in 2023 and forecasted to grow to 1.15 USD Billion by 2032, holding a significant position due to their superior performance in extreme conditions and compatibility with silicon wafers.Glass Pellicles constitute another important segment, recording a value of 0.35 USD Billion in 2023, expected to rise to 0.6 USD Billion by 2032. Their use in high-resolution imaging applications and the increasing demand for optical layers bolster their relevance in the market.

On the other hand, Metal Pellicles, valued at 0.25 USD Billion in 2023 and projected to increase to 0.45 USD Billion by 2032, provide advantages such as enhanced durability, though they occupy a smaller market share compared to Silicon and Glass Pellicles.

Lastly, Polymer Pellicles reflected a lower valuation of 0.17 USD Billion in 2023, with a growth forecast to 0.3 USD Billion by 2032, attributed mainly to their flexibility and lightweight properties, making them a viable option in several specialized applications.Overall, the Pellicle Market showcases diverse types, with Silicon Pellicles exhibiting majority holding, driven by their critical applications and performance advantages, while the other types compete based on specific needs in technology and manufacturing processes.

### **Pellicle Market Material Insights  **

The Pellicle Market revenue is projected to witness significant growth, reaching 1.42 USD Billion in 2023 and expanding to 2.5 USD Billion by 2032. The material segment is crucial in this market, encompassing several key materials such as Silicon Dioxide, Polyimide, Silicon Nitride, and Quartz. Each material plays a vital role in the performance and effectiveness of pellicles used in semiconductor manufacturing.

Silicon Dioxide, for instance, is appreciated for its excellent chemical stability and optical clarity, while Polyimide offers remarkable thermal resistance, making it a popular choice for high-temperature applications.Silicon Nitride is valued for its mechanical strength and durability, further securing its position as an essential material within the industry. Meanwhile, Quartz is recognized for its superior transmission properties in various wavelengths. ### **Pellicle Market Regional Insights  **

The Regional segment of the Pellicle Market is expected to showcase significant growth in the coming years, contributing to the overall valuation of the market. In 2023, the North American region led with a market value of 0.5 USD Billion, projected to expand to 0.9 USD Billion by 2032, holding majority significance due to its technological advancements and high demand for semiconductor manufacturing.

Europe follows as a key region with a valuation of 0.4 USD Billion in 2023, expected to rise to 0.7 USD Billion, driven by strong industrial applications.The Asia-Pacific (APAC) region, valued at 0.35 USD Billion in 2023, will grow to 0.65 USD Billion, mainly propelled by rapid industrialization and the expansion of electronics manufacturing. South America, although smaller, shows growth potential, moving from 0.1 USD Billion in 2023 to 0.15 USD Billion in 2032, while the MEA region is at 0.07 USD Billion in 2023, growing to 0.1 USD Billion, reflecting emerging markets beginning to invest in technology.
